Former KISS-FM DJ faces embezzlement charges

A former KISS-FM DJ previously charged with possessing child pornography was charged May 21 with embezzling over $13,000 from the U.S. Junior Curling Association.

Who is charged?

Daniel Lieburn, 39, of Howard.

According to criminal complaints, Lieburn told police he was a DJ for KISS-FM and a general manager at XS Nightclub, 1106 Main St., Green Bay. KISS-FM confirmed that Lieburn, known on air as Dan Brown, is no longer with Woodward Community Media.

What are the charges?

Lieburn is charged in Brown County with theft in a business setting between $10,000 and $100,000, a felony.

What’s next?

Lieburn is scheduled to make his initial appearance in the theft case May 22. He remains in custody at the Brown County Jail on a $50,000 bail from the child pornography and drug case.

Lieburn is scheduled to return in court in the child pornography case June 1 for an arraignment.
